Welcome to Longview Yurt nestled in the Shenandoah mountains! This is our family retreat we use to escape the hustle and bustle of daily life. It's a wonderful opportunity to disconnect from screens and reconnect with those around you. The yurt has been such a beautiful opportunity for us to simply relax that we decided to share it with like-minded nature-lovers! It is surrounded by nature with a gravel road running along one side of the property and a stream running along the other. The stream is technically on our neighbor's property but you can hear the calming sounds of the water running over the rocks as you relax near the picnic table or further down the property near the tree swing. The yurt is the perfect balance between comfort and camping. There's electricity, mini-frig and coffee maker, actual beds for sleeping, and plenty of space indoors to spread out for a meal or play a board game. However, please note there's NO running water so bring your own for drinking and washing dishes used. Fans are used for cooling the yurt in the summer months; there is no AC. There are plenty of outdoor adventures to be had nearby including Saint Mary's Wilderness (personal favorite!), Crabtree Falls, White Rock Falls, and Goshen Pass Natural Area Preserve. Also worth noting is Rockbridge Vineyard & Brewery is just 3 miles away!Come enjoy 1.3 acres of solitude in the Shenandoah mountains! Let this yurt serve as your basecamp for many nearby outdoor adventures such as hiking, biking, fishing, swimming, or horseback riding. Or enjoy this glamping experience surrounded by sounds of nature and the trickling creek water running adjacent to the property. Conveniently located within 30 minutes of Lexington, VMI, W&L University, and Staunton, VA. Beds: 1 Queen bed and 2 Twin beds. 2 Coleman pop-up camping cots. Must provide your own linens. Cooking: There is an electric skillet inside and a gas grill outside (propane tanks provided). We provide a campfire ring, a swing, a hammock and multiple outdoor yard games. Firewood can be delivered for small additional cost. Message host for further details! For summer months , there are 3 windows and multiple fans provided to circulate the air. For cooler weather, there will be multiple space heaters provided. The neighbor's property consists of a large pasture with cows. Although there is a line of trees and a creek between the properties, you may occasionally hear or see the cows. Please do not disturb them or climb fence. The cellphone service on the property is very limited and there is no Wi-Fi provided. ** Please leave the property clean and tidy upon your departure for the next guest to enjoy. You'll find detailed information regarding check-out procedure located in the yurt.
